Description

Worcestershire has around 16,000 individual public rights of way covering 4,600km. This network, made up of footpaths, bridleways, and byways, provides the public with a means of access on foot, horseback, cycle and, on a small number of routes, using motorised vehicles. The network is used mostly for informal recreation but also in some locations, an important means of accessing shops, schools, places of employment and other services. Worcestershire County Council has the statutory responsibility to ensure that the county's public rights of way network are properly mapped and maintained, and the network is unobstructed and available for use by the public. This responsibility is managed by the Public Rights of Way Team, working with landowners and occupiers, volunteers, and appointed Service Providers. An important part of the Council's work is keeping vegetation clear from public rights of way. This specification is in regard to the summer clearance programme. Planned and Reactive Strimming .
